Gaming Machine Dynamic Indication Effects via Symbol Combination
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Current gaming machines lack innovative mechanisms to enhance player enjoyment by providing dynamic and probabilistic indication effects based on symbol combinations, leading to repetitive gameplay experiences.
Innovation Solution
A gaming machine with a symbol display device, notification device, and storage device that randomly determines symbol rearrangements, selects indication effects based on combination conditions, and executes these effects to create dynamic gameplay experiences, including shifting to a chance mode with varying probabilities.

A gaming machine stores an effect combination table in which each of predetermined combination conditions of symbols has probabilities associated with respective effect combinations each constituted by one or more indication effect. The gaming machine executes a process of randomly determining the symbols to be rearranged on the reel unit. The gaming machine executes a process of determining to which one of the combination conditions the combination of the determined symbols corresponds. The gaming machine executes a process of selecting an effect combination table based on the corresponding combination condition and randomly selecting one effect combination from a plurality of effect combinations based on the probabilities in the selected effect combination table. The gaming machine executes a process of executing an indication effect indicated by the selected effect combination, by means of the notification device.
